The Importance of Prompt Drain Maintenance

### The Importance of Prompt Drain Maintenance

Maintaining clear and functional Drains is essential for every homeowner, particularly as seasons change and the risk of clogs increases. An insightful article from Good Housekeeping sheds light on the effectiveness of various Drain cleaners tested over three years, with a particular focus on Drano, which emerges as a top contender for combatting stubborn clogs. Promptly addressing clogged Drains is especially crucial during the colder months, as neglecting them can lead to severe issues such as frozen and burst pipes, resulting in costly repairs that may not be covered by homeowners’ insurance. While plungers should be the first line of defense for minor clogs, more persistent blockages—often caused by a build-up of grease and hair—warrant the use of robust cleaners like Drano. Its gel formulation is specifically designed to be powerful yet safe for all plumbing and septic systems, effectively tackling grease and soap scum without compromising the integrity of your pipes. Why Drano Stands Out in Drain Cleaning Solutions

Drano distinguishes itself from other Drain cleaning products through its innovative gel formulation that clings to clogs, enhancing its ability to dissolve stubborn blockages effectively. The product’s active ingredients work swiftly to break down tough residues, making it particularly effective against common household culprits like hair, grease, and soap scum. Furthermore, Drano’s safety profile adds to its appeal, being suitable for use in all types of plumbing systems, including septic tanks. This versatility is crucial for homeowners wary of damaging their plumbing infrastructure while trying to resolve a clog.
